As per Joe Belfiore, Windows Phone 7 will soon support multitasking. This Multi-tasking support will be coming to Windows Phone 7 sometime later this year.
Key features of WP7 MultiTasking
* App Switching would be faster
* Task Switcher will let you switch between the apps. It would be accessible by pressing and holding back button.
* Third Party support for Music Apps. You can play the music in background while doing other tasks. The video shows Belfiore playing a song from Slacker Music app. He switched to check his mails and still the music was playing.
It would be normal free update of Windows Phone 7.
